Output 34eef830579b6081f8f5e057bbe9c218e755acd77272092d0e0bb19fe4d2eb2f:1

value
13216360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3523eee8e271dfe2c96baf90c880662e6286d10d OP_EQUAL
address
36XznPvp2MvtaY6ua2NHejTADDUvuAAVqH
transaction
34eef830579b6081f8f5e057bbe9c218e755acd77272092d0e0bb19fe4d2eb2f
confirmations
356896
spent
true